  • This paper deals with the digital autopilot implementation for a launch vehicle. We propose a hardware and software system for digital autopilot implemented by microprocessor. The hardware system designed in this paper consists of CPU and memory board with 80286 MPU and 80287 NPU and I/O interface with A/D and D/A converters. The software system developed is composed of power-on self-test program, initializing program, interrupt service program, and control program. The performance of the overall system controlled by the digital autopilot implemented in this paper is evaluated via real-time simulations, which show that the control performances are satisfactory.
